监控数据库有什么用途吗
-
监控数据库的目的是为了实时监测和管理数据库系统的运行状态,以便及时发现和解决问题,提高数据库的可靠性和性能。以下是监控数据库的几个主要用途:
-
故障检测和预警:通过监控数据库的运行状态,可以及时发现数据库的故障、错误和异常情况。比如,当数据库发生崩溃、死锁、空间不足、网络故障等问题时,监控系统可以及时发出警报,通知管理员采取相应的措施,避免数据丢失和系统停机。
-
性能优化:通过监控数据库的性能指标,可以了解数据库的负载情况、响应时间、吞吐量等关键指标。管理员可以根据这些数据进行性能分析和优化,提高数据库的处理能力和响应速度,提升用户体验。
-
容量规划:监控数据库的存储空间使用情况,可以及时了解数据库的容量状况,并根据数据增长趋势进行容量规划。管理员可以根据监控数据预测未来的存储需求,及时扩容或优化数据库的存储结构,避免存储空间不足的问题。
-
安全监控:数据库中存储着重要的业务数据,因此安全是数据库管理的重要方面。通过监控数据库的访问日志、权限设置和数据变更情况,可以及时发现安全漏洞和异常行为,提高数据库的安全性。监控系统可以检测到未经授权的访问、恶意操作、数据泄露等风险,及时采取措施进行应对。
-
资源利用率监控:数据库服务器的硬件资源是有限的,通过监控数据库的资源利用率,可以及时发现资源瓶颈和性能瓶颈,以及未经合理利用的资源。管理员可以根据监控数据进行资源调优,提高资源利用率,降低硬件成本。
总之,监控数据库是保障数据库系统正常运行和高效稳定的重要手段,可以帮助管理员及时发现问题、提高性能、规划容量、保障安全和优化资源利用率。
1年前 -
-
监控数据库是非常重要的,它可以用于多种用途。以下是一些常见的数据库监控用途:
-
性能优化:监控数据库可以帮助识别潜在的性能问题,例如查询慢、高并发导致的性能下降等。通过监控数据库的指标,如CPU使用率、内存使用率、磁盘IO等,可以及时发现并解决性能问题,提高数据库的响应速度和性能。
-
故障诊断:监控数据库可以帮助及时发现故障,快速定位问题并采取相应的措施。例如,数据库服务崩溃、磁盘空间不足、网络故障等都可以通过监控数据库来及时发现并解决,从而减少系统的停机时间。
-
安全监控:数据库中存储了大量的敏感数据,如用户信息、交易记录等。通过监控数据库可以及时发现异常行为,例如未授权的访问、SQL注入攻击等,并采取相应的安全措施,保护数据库的安全性。
-
容量规划:监控数据库可以帮助评估数据库的使用情况,预测未来的容量需求。通过监控数据库的数据增长速度、磁盘空间使用率等指标,可以及时调整数据库的容量,避免因容量不足而导致的性能下降或系统崩溃。
-
高可用性:监控数据库可以帮助确保数据库的高可用性。通过监控数据库的可用性指标,如主备库状态、复制延迟等,可以及时发现主备切换、故障转移等情况,并采取相应的措施,确保数据库的持续可用性。
总之,监控数据库是保障数据库正常运行和提高系统性能的重要手段。通过监控数据库,可以及时发现并解决问题,提高系统的稳定性和安全性,提升用户体验。
1年前 -
-
监控数据库的作用是确保数据库系统的稳定性、安全性和性能。通过监控数据库,可以及时发现和解决数据库系统中的问题,提高数据库的可用性和可靠性,保障系统正常运行。
具体来说,监控数据库的主要用途包括:
-
故障监测和预警:监控数据库可以实时监测数据库系统的状态,及时发现并预警数据库系统出现的故障,如存储空间不足、性能下降、服务中断等,以便及时采取措施进行修复,避免对业务造成影响。
-
性能优化:通过监控数据库的性能指标,如CPU利用率、内存利用率、磁盘IO等,可以了解数据库的负载情况和性能瓶颈,及时优化数据库配置和调整系统资源,提高数据库的性能和响应速度。
-
安全监控:监控数据库可以检测和预防数据库的安全风险,如未经授权的访问、恶意攻击、数据泄露等,通过监控数据库的访问日志和安全事件,可以及时发现并采取相应的安全措施,保护数据库中的敏感信息。
-
数据备份和恢复:监控数据库可以监测数据库备份和恢复的状态,确保数据库的备份操作正常进行,并能够及时恢复数据库,在数据库发生故障或数据丢失时能够迅速恢复数据,保证数据的可用性和完整性。
-
容量规划和管理:通过监控数据库的存储空间使用情况,可以及时了解数据库的容量状况,预测数据库的增长趋势,进行容量规划和管理,避免因存储空间不足导致数据库系统的性能下降或服务中断。
综上所述,监控数据库是数据库管理的重要手段,通过监控数据库可以实现故障监测和预警、性能优化、安全监控、数据备份和恢复、容量规划和管理等目的,提高数据库系统的可用性、安全性和性能。
1年前 -